//冒泡排序
#include<stdio.h>
#define N 5 //用宏定义方式定义数组个数,便于维护
void main(){
int i,j,a[N],temp;
for(i = 0;i < N;i++)
scanf("%d",&a[i]); //输入数组元素数据
//以下两个for循环为关键代码
for(i = 0;i < N-1;i++)
for(j = i+1;j < N;j++)
if(a[i] > a[j]){
temp = a[i];
a[i] = a[j];
a[j] = temp;
}
for(i = 0;i < N;i++)
printf("%-4d",a[i]);
printf("\n");
}